Overview'There was once ONE Happy Lion who lived in the zoo of a little French town. Then there were TWO Happy Lions, and that's better than one, because two is company. Then...one day...there were THREE Happy Lions...' The proud parents are delighted with their new cub. But what profession could he have? How can they help launch him into the world? He studied art in Paris, and his first jobs included designing scenery, making textiles, and painting murals. He married Louise Fatio and in 1927 they moved to New York City. Roger Duvoisin illustrated over 100 books of which he wrote 40. In 1947 he won the Caldecott Medal for White Snow, Bright Snow by Alvin Tresselt and in 1966 their Hide and Seek Fog won a Caldecott Honor.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
